草庐IT

Charles抓包

全部标签

Burpsuite联动Proxifier抓包pc端微信小程序

工具Proxifier以及burpsuiteProxifier下载地址https://www.mustdown.com/software/13717.html以上是破解版汉化版的下载地址,也可以去Proxifier官网下载30天的试用版本下载地址如下https://www.proxifier.comProxifier配置配置文件-->代理规则-->添加名称随意填写应用程序填写WeChatAppEx.exe动作选择Proxy HTTPS127.0.0.1如下图记得将其他的配置勾选取消并且动作设为Direct如下图代理服务器配置配置文件-->代理服务器-->添加地址127.0.0.1端口8080类

解决网络协议服务器问题的关键:定位能力与抓包技术

本文分享自华为云社区《提升网络协议服务器的定位能力》,作者:张俭。近期,我再次涉足于协议服务器相关的工作领域,致力于定位并解决各种问题。简单总结一些心得给大家。如果想要定位出协议服务器的问题,那么这些能力可能至关重要。注:我这里比较偏向协议本身的问题,不涉及一些通用的网络问题(如网络吞吐量上不去、响应时间长等等)对CPU和内存的通用分析能力首先,网络协议服务器本质上也是一个应用程序。因此,需要具备一些关于CPU和内存的通用分析能力。PU/内存火焰图,内存dump分析,锁分析,以及远程调试(研发态手段)这些手段都要具备日志和网络连接的关联为了有效地定位网络问题,日志需要精确到毫秒级别。没有毫秒级

Charles下载安装及配置之Mac

因工作需要用到抓包工具,但Fiddler不能在mac上使用,所以找到了Charles,Charles其实是一款代理服务器,通过过将自己设置成系统(电脑或者浏览器)的网络访问代理服务器,然后截取请求和请求结果达到分析抓包的目的。该软件是用Java写的,能够在Windows,Mac,Linux上使用。安装Charles的时候要先装好Java环境。安装可选择官网安装和破解版安装,正编启动需要10秒钟,并且半小时自动关闭。下载地址:Charles.v4.6.4.MacOSX.zip-XMac.App官网下载: HTTPMonitor/HTTPProxy/HTTPS&SSLProxy/ReversePr

关于fiddler抓包显示tunnel to无法抓包的解决方法(让微信小程序也能抓取)

为了让fiddler能够抓包微信小程序,足足折腾了我2个小时才研究明白。先说结论,安卓还没有完全实现,只解决了IOS,但是安卓也有解决方案,看后文。IOS的方法:首先正确配置fiddler,具体流程我不啰嗦,需要注意的就是手机端的证书一定要安装,苹果用户安装证书后点击设置-通用-关于本机-证书信任设置-启用对根证书的完全信用。设置好以后重启如果依然抓取不到HTTPS的包,那么就在电脑端安装这个插件,安装后重启fiddler后IOS就能完全抓到了(我就在这里花了很多时间才解决)。插件CertMakerforiOSandAndroid。由于默认的证书不符合Android和iOS的证书要求,所以,需

抓包抖音充值页面实现微信支付宝充值抖币,可提供api

抖币充值系统重写升级:1.支持配置扫码配置多个CK2.支持生成微信/支付宝支付二维码扫码充值3.支持微信/支付宝APP直接唤醒充值体验如下:需要的小伙伴可私信留言!整个开发流程思路是以下几步:1.抓包分析抖音的充值的整个流程,提取关键的一些请求和API2.把每个请求所需的参数整理出来,从相关的接口获取到这些参数3.在postman等工具中模拟请求进行测试4.写代码实现整个逻辑下面把第一步也是最重要的一步分析逻辑在这分享一下。充值下单接口1.打开网页抖音充值页面,抓包分析到充值抖币的接口地址如下。其中mobile代表了手机号,price就是支付金额,可以自定义传入。'https://www.do

Charles for Mac常用功能小结

一、代理配置1、HTTP代理设置(1)将Charles作为MAC系统代理:(2)配置Charles代理,端口号保持默认即可,只要使监听的端口不冲突就行:在macOS标签页还可设置Charles在每次开启时自动作为系统代理:2、HTTPS代理https比http多了一个SSL证书,因此在配置好http的基础上把证书导入安装并信任即可抓捕解包https请求,MAC安装信任证书的步骤如下:(1)进入Charles证书安装页,证书安装的各选项按实际需要安装,首次使用Charles时选择InstallCharlesRootCertificate即可,更多帮助详情点击CharlesRootCertific

使用Proxifier+burp抓包总结

一、微信小程序&网页抓包1.Proxifier简介Proxifier是一款功能非常强大的socks5客户端,可以让不支持通过代理服务器工作的网络程序能通过HTTPS或SOCKS代理或代理链。2.使用Proxifier代理抓包原理:让微信相关流量先走127.0.0.1:80到burp。具体步骤:(1)打开proxifier,选择配置文件>配置代理服务器(2)配置代理规则(3)使用Burp测试,成功抓取微信流量二、Frp挂代理后:微信小程序&网页抓包1.使用Proxifier代理抓包原理:具体步骤:(1)打开proxifier,选择配置文件>配置代理服务器,新加一个SOCKS5代理(2)配置代理规

Charles证书过期解决方法macos/ios

今天心血来潮打开Charles想试试看抓包手机APP(ios),结果发现各种x和提示ssl错误。开始以为是和魔法的代理冲突或者ip变了,捯饬很久后发现web的也报错。然后搜了一会原因发现时证书过期了MACOS解决办法1、搜索“钥匙串访问”,直接搜索“charles”,找到打叉的名称,直接删掉2、打开Charles的help-sslproxying-resetCharlesrootcertificate。3、reset完以后要干两件事第一,打开proxy的sslproxyingsettings,如下图填写第二件事是打开“钥匙串访问”,直接搜索“charles”,双击打开,点击信任,把第一个使用此

华为ENSP实现dns、web服务器传输本地数据并用wireshark抓包

实验目的:1.用客户机访问自己上传到web服务器的数据2.通过ENSP设置web服务器和DNS服务器,客户机访问web的域名,通过域名解析从而访问数据3.wireshark抓包验证试验的正确性实验设备和环境: 实验过程及步骤:1.根据实验拓扑图完成实验环境的搭建    此实验是搭建使用http协议,所以需要搭建一个wbe服务器,这里我们用WEB_Server1表示。同时需要一个dns域名解析服务器,这里我们用DNS_server2表示。然后搭建了一个客户机一个主机。客户机的名字叫Brower。都通过交换机相连。  2.根据相关信息进行客户端、DNS服务器、WEB服务器的ip设置服务器使用的ip

fiddler 手机抓包(含https) 完整流程

第一部分:下载并安装fiddler一.使用任一浏览器搜索【fiddler下载安装】,并下载fiddler安装包。二.fiddler安装包下载成功后,将下载的fiddler压缩包解压到自定义文件夹【fiddler】或者解压到当前文件夹下,双击文件夹中的【fiddler.exe】文件三.双击文件后,可以按照下面的流程进行安装。如果是汉化版的那就更简单明了了四.打开已经安装好的fiddler,如果有更新提示框弹出,可以点击:NO或者否,关闭更新。五.从界面上我们可以看到,fiddler了一打开就在不断地抓取网络请求了,但是这些不是我们需要的网络请求第二部分:配置fiddler,并进行手机抓包。一.由